The state of abortion rights has been upended by the Supreme Court’s June decision to overturn Roe v. Wade.
With the end of nearly 50 years of federal abortion protections, more than a half-dozen states rushed to ban the procedure completely, while others have imposed new restrictions. As of Dec. 15, more than a dozen states have banned abortions.
The bans have kicked off a wave of legal challenges in several states.
